๐Ÿฝ๏ธ Scallop Saute Recipe ๐Ÿฝ๏ธ

Ingredients:

  • 4 tablespoons butter
  • 2 onions, finely chopped
  • 1 garlic clove, minced
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 pound bay scallops
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
  • 1/8 cup lemon juice

Recipe Yield: 3 servings

Cooking Instructions:

Step Description Time
1 Heat butter in a 12-inch skillet over medium heat. 1 min
2 Add chopped onions, minced garlic, salt, and black pepper to the skillet. 1 min
3 Stir and sautรฉ the onion mixture for 1 minute, until fragrant. 1 min
4 Add the bay scallops to the skillet.
5 Stir and sautรฉ the scallops for 4-6 minutes, or until they are opaque and cooked through. 5-7 mins
6 Sprinkle chopped fresh parsley, red pepper flakes, and lemon juice over the scallops. 1 min
7 Heat through for another minute. 1 min

Total Time: 13 minutes

Instructions:

  1. Preparation: Before you begin cooking, gather all your ingredients and chop the onions, mince the garlic, and chop the fresh parsley. This will streamline the cooking process and ensure everything is ready when needed.

  2. Saute Aromatics: In a large skillet over medium heat, melt the butter until it starts to sizzle. Then, add the finely chopped onions, minced garlic, salt, and black pepper. Saute the mixture for about a minute, stirring occasionally, until the onions become translucent and fragrant.

  3. Cook Scallops: Once the aromatics are sauteed, it’s time to add the star ingredient โ€“ the bay scallops. Carefully add them to the skillet, spreading them out in an even layer. Allow them to cook undisturbed for a couple of minutes to develop a nice sear on one side.

  4. Flip and Finish: After a couple of minutes, use a spatula to flip the scallops over to cook on the other side. Continue cooking for an additional 2-3 minutes, or until the scallops are opaque and cooked through. Be careful not to overcook them, as scallops can become tough if cooked for too long.

  5. Add Flavor: Once the scallops are cooked, sprinkle the chopped fresh parsley, red pepper flakes, and lemon juice over them in the skillet. These ingredients will add brightness, freshness, and a hint of spice to the dish.

  6. Final Touch: Allow the parsley, red pepper flakes, and lemon juice to heat through with the scallops for another minute or so, ensuring all the flavors meld together beautifully.

  7. Serve and Enjoy: Once heated through, your Scallop Saute is ready to be enjoyed! Serve it hot as a standalone dish or pair it with your favorite sides, such as rice, pasta, or crusty bread, for a complete and satisfying meal.
